Stick of Butter Steak and Rice

A rich and budget-friendly baked steak and rice casserole with mushrooms, French onion soup, and Parmesan.

1 hour 20 minutes Original post

Ingredients

  • 2 cups rice
  • 1/2 onion, thinly sliced
  • 8 ounces sliced baby portobello mushrooms
  • 2 (10 ounce) cans beef consomme
  • 1 (10 ounce) can condensed French onion soup
  • 1/2 cup water
  • 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ese, divided
  • 8 tablespoons butter, cut into pieces
  • 1 1/2 pounds cube steak
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on ground black pepper
  • 2 tablespoons chopped parsley

Method

  1. 1

    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(180 degrees C).

  2. 2

    Stir together rice, onion, mushrooms, consomme, French onion soup, and water in a 9x13-inch baking dish.

  3. 3

    Top with butter and sprinkle with 3/4 cups cheese.

  4. 4

    Season steak with garlic powder, salt, and pepper and place on top of rice mixture.

  5. 5

    Top with remaining cheese and cover with foil.

  6. 6

    Bake in the preheated oven for 50 minutes.

  7. 7

    Uncover and continue to bake until liquid is absorbed and rice is cooked and golden brown on top, 20 to 30 minutes.

  8. 8

    Garnish with chopped parsley before serving.
